Computer Skills Course - Tech130
1431-1432 H
Instructor: Rasha Aleidan
Sheet#1
Subject: Email Services
grade: /10
Deadline: SAT 6 NOV 2010
----------------------------------------------
● Firstly, each group should use a certain mail website which is illustrated as
follows:
a. FastMail Guest Account ==> Snsd
b. Inbox.com ==> Flowers
c. Gawab.com ==> Butterfly
d. GMX Mail ==> Butterflies
e. AIM Mail ==> Salt life
f. Zoho Mail ==> Group sweet girls
● The following six steps should be done in accordance with the rules below:
○ The solution must be sent as it has been arranged (i.e. 1- 6) on a word
document .doc or Presentation .ppt
○ The first page of your solution should contain a table that clearly show
the kind of the tasks done by each member. An example is illustrated
below:
Member Name Tasks
○ Due date is Next Saturday, each group will spend 10 minutes for
discussion. You are expected to deliver:
■ A hard copy: print your solution on A4 paper.
■ two soft copies:
● one is a (CD) that contains Word or Presentation.
● another one must be sent by the Group Leader to my mail.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1. Mail Website General information:
a. URL :
b. Home Page Print Screen :
c. When the website has been created;
i. Year :
ii. In which place in the web you found the year :
2. Creating Email Account Steps:
a. Sign Up Page URL:
b. Print screen after completed all info :
e.g. :
c. What are the required fields (i.e. fields with star sign) ?
d. Print Screen of successfully sign up page:
e.g. :
3. E-Mail Count Page:
a. Print screen of mail page:
b. Control buttons [ Names + Print Screen] :
e.g. :
- Names:
Archive- report spam - Delete - move to - labels - more actions.
- Print screen
c. Mail Folders [ Names + Print screen] :
4. Sending/Receiving:
a. First, create a new massage and determine which button has been
used ?
b. Write the massage content including the group members’ names, in a
way which should be formatted ( Color : Blue , Bold ).
c. Type an address : Cc : leader email , Bcc: Groups members’ mails.
d. Type Subject of the message : your group name.
e. Print screen of your message after completed all info
f. Finally, send the message and determine which button has been used?
5. Attachments:
a. Create a new message with subject : “ COPMUTER”;
b. Attach .zip or .rar file that containS : 3 photoes, 1 word file.
- Print screen: .......
c. Send the message to one of your group members’ mail.
6. Setting:
a. Change Background/Theme color of your mail to the pink:
- print screen:
b. Mark unopened message as unread.
- print screen:
